Originally Posted by kyoo
if you're required to keep the maf for whatever reason, would you still recommend s2's?
A- Why would you need to keep the MAF?

B- You can leave the MAF installed and even plugged in. Just install the OMNI 4bar MAP and do a speed density tune, and remove the screen from the MAF before it gets sucked into the turbo.

Originally Posted by EVO8LTW
Don't the Omnis have a reputation for dying prematurely? I think an AEM or Kavlico might be a more reliable choice.
You just carry a spare and the tools to change it real quick.

The AEM's seem to not scale well with the stock ECU and create drivability quirks, so I would only use those if you're maxing out the OMNI. And at that power level (44psi+ lol) some drivability quirks probably aren't a huge concern.

I don't have experience with the Kavlico.
